I've found that the NES and Genesis game covers I have look fine but the SNES games are rotated. Any way to set the coverflow on the emu screens so it shows those cartridge covers rotated -90 degrees?
Same for the N64 cases and art. If the cases were rotated -90 degrees I think the art would fit perfectly.
So would this be a coding or a coverflow change or both? I think you would only want it in emu mode and only for those 2 game cases.
What I am thinking about would look like this for those covers:
